HOLLYWOOD — The chanting carried down Lexington Avenue Dec. 9, rising over a row of brake lights glowing red along the narrow block outside the Taglyan Cultural Complex. Car horns burst in sharp, overlapping blasts — some impatient, some curious — as a dozen Black Lives Matter Grassroots organizers stood beneath the streetlamps holding hand-painted signs that read

“No honor for thieves,” “Return the movement,” and “Grassroots, not grifters.”
